Metal downspout replacement services involve removing old or damaged downspouts and installing new, durable metal options to effectively manage rainwater runoff. This process typically includes inspecting existing downspouts, removing any rusted or cracked sections, and securely attaching new metal pipes that direct water away from the foundation and exterior walls. The goal is to ensure proper drainage to prevent water from pooling around the property, which can lead to structural issues or water damage over time. Service providers focus on delivering a seamless, long-lasting solution that maintains the integrity of the property's exterior.
Many problems can be addressed with metal downspout replacement, especially those caused by aging or weather-related wear. Common issues include rusted or corroded downspouts, sections that have become detached or sagging, and pipes that no longer direct water away effectively. These problems often result in water leaks, staining, or even damage to the building’s foundation. Replacing old downspouts with new metal options helps prevent these issues by providing a sturdy, weather-resistant pathway for rainwater, reducing the risk of costly repairs caused by water intrusion or foundation shifting.

The overview below groups typical Metal Downspout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Odessa,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or downspout repairs or replacements in Odessa, TX range from $150-$400.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ially when only a section needs replacement or minor adjustments are required.
Partial Downspout Replacement - Replacing a larger section or multiple downspouts usually costs between $400-$1,200. These projects are common and often involve replacing several connected sections for improved drainage.
Full Downspout System Replacement - Complete replacement of an entire downspout system can range from $1,200-$3,000 depending on the size of the property and complexity. Larger, more complex projects are less frequent but can push costs higher.
Custom or Complex Installations - Custom or high-end downspout systems, including specialty materials or intricate setups, may cost $3,000+ in Odessa, TX. These projects are typically less common and involve detailed planning and installation by local contractors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
